美文网首页
2022-08-22HiC-Pro install

2022-08-22HiC-Pro install

作者: jiarf | 来源:发表于2022-08-22 16:47 被阅读0次

    install successful

    (hic-seq) 16:31:03 jiarongf@172.16.10.223:/data1/jiarongf/HGPS_Hic_seq/hic-pro/HiC-Pro-3.1.0
    $
    make configure
    make -f ./scripts/install/Makefile CONFIG_SYS=./config-install.txt
    make[1]: Entering directory '/data1/jiarongf/HGPS_Hic_seq/hic-pro/HiC-Pro-3.1.0'
    ./scripts/install/install_dependencies.sh -c ./config-install.txt -p /usr/local/bin/ -o /usr/local/bin//HiC-Pro_3.1.0 -q
    Make sure internet connection works for your shell prompt under current user's privilege ...
    Starting HiC-Pro installation !
    Checking dependencies
    - Python libraries ...OK
    - R installation ...OK
    - Bowtie2 installation ...OK
    - Samtools installation ...OK
    
    Checking HiC-Pro configuration
    - Configuration for TORQUE/PBS system ...OK
    
    done !
    make[1]: Leaving directory '/data1/jiarongf/HGPS_Hic_seq/hic-pro/HiC-Pro-3.1.0'
    

    process

    1.conda create env
    conda env list #obtain conda env
    conda create  -n hic-seq python=3.8.8
    #此处必须是大于3.7的版本
    mkdir hic-pro
    cd hic-pro/
    wget https://github.com/nservant/HiC-Pro/archive/refs/tags/v3.1.0.tar.gz
    l
    tar -zxvf v3.1.0.tar.gz
    conda install -c bioconda bx-python
    conda install -c ipyrad pysam
    conda install -c conda-forge numpy
    conda install -c conda-forge scipy
    conda install -c bioconda iced
    #如果不安装上面的包直接make configure 会报错python没有依赖包
    conda install bowtie2
    #这里一定记得给自己目前的环境安装bowtie2
    bowtie2
    

    接着修改install文件

    #config-install.txt
    
    #########################################################################
    ## Paths and Settings  - Start editing here !
    #########################################################################
    
    PREFIX = /data1/jiarongf/HGPS_Hic_seq/hic-pro/
    BOWTIE2_PATH = /data1/jiarongf/anaconda3/envs/hic-seq/bin/bowtie2
    SAMTOOLS_PATH = /data/anaconda3/bin/samtools
    R_PATH = /usr/bin/R
    PYTHON_PATH = /data1/jiarongf/anaconda3/envs/hic-seq/bin/python
    CLUSTER_SYS = TORQUE
    

    这里哪个软件不知道位置直接which就好了
    第一个文件夹的位置我是

    (hic-seq) 16:43:37 jiarongf@172.16.10.223:/data1/jiarongf/HGPS_Hic_seq/hic-pro
    $
    l
    HiC-Pro_3.1.0/  HiC-Pro-3.1.0/  v3.1.0.tar.gz
    

    其实就是下载hicpro的位置
    接下来接着安装

    (hic-seq) 16:42:08 jiarongf@172.16.10.223:/data1/jiarongf/HGPS_Hic_seq/hic-pro/HiC-Pro-3.1.0
    $
    make configure
    make -f ./scripts/install/Makefile CONFIG_SYS=./config-install.txt
    make[1]: Entering directory '/data1/jiarongf/HGPS_Hic_seq/hic-pro/HiC-Pro-3.1.0'
    ./scripts/install/install_dependencies.sh -c ./config-install.txt -p /data1/jiarongf/HGPS_Hic_seq/hic-pro/ -o /data1/jiarongf/HGPS_Hic_seq/hic-pro//HiC-Pro_3.1.0 -q
    Make sure internet connection works for your shell prompt under current user's privilege ...
    Starting HiC-Pro installation !
    export /data1/jiarongf/anaconda3/envs/hic-seq/bin/bowtie2 in PATH
    export /data/anaconda3/bin/samtools in PATH
    export /usr/bin/R in PATH
    export /data1/jiarongf/anaconda3/envs/hic-seq/bin/python in PATH
    Checking dependencies
    - Python libraries ...OK
    - R installation ...OK
    - Bowtie2 installation ...OK
    - Samtools installation ...OK
    
    Checking HiC-Pro configuration
    - Configuration for TORQUE/PBS system ...OK
    
    done !
    make[1]: Leaving directory '/data1/jiarongf/HGPS_Hic_seq/hic-pro/HiC-Pro-3.1.0'
    (hic-seq) 16:42:26 jiarongf@172.16.10.223:/data1/jiarongf/HGPS_Hic_seq/hic-pro/HiC-Pro-3.1.0
    $
    make install
    (g++ -Wall -O2 -std=c++0x -o build_matrix /data1/jiarongf/HGPS_Hic_seq/hic-pro/HiC-Pro-3.1.0/scripts/src/build_matrix.cpp; mv build_matrix /data1/jiarongf/HGPS_Hic_seq/hic-pro/HiC-Pro-3.1.0/scripts)
    (g++ -Wall -O2 -std=c++0x -o cutsite_trimming /data1/jiarongf/HGPS_Hic_seq/hic-pro/HiC-Pro-3.1.0/scripts/src/cutsite_trimming.cpp; mv cutsite_trimming /data1/jiarongf/HGPS_Hic_seq/hic-pro/HiC-Pro-3.1.0/scripts)
    cp -Ri /data1/jiarongf/HGPS_Hic_seq/hic-pro/HiC-Pro-3.1.0 /data1/jiarongf/HGPS_Hic_seq/hic-pro//HiC-Pro_3.1.0
    HiC-Pro installed in /data1/jiarongf/HGPS_Hic_seq/hic-pro/HiC-Pro_3.1.0 !
    
    

    其实上述只有两个命令

    make configure
    make install
    

    如果自己不是sudo的话记得更改config-install文件,不然第一个文件夹的位置会在别的目录,自己并没有权限去创建文件夹

    相关文章

      网友评论

          本文标题:2022-08-22HiC-Pro install

          本文链接:https://www.haomeiwen.com/subject/bicigrtx.html